How to Choose the Right Kitchen Renovations Contractor in Ontario

By D&D Interior Services Team July 22, 2025 8 min read

Choosing the right contractor for your kitchen renovations project significantly affects both the quality of the finished result and the smoothness of the renovation experience. Ontario's interior renovation market includes excellent professionals and operators of varying quality — this guide gives you the specific criteria to identify and select the best contractors in Waterloo Region for your project.

Essential Credentials for Ontario Interior Contractors

Interior renovation contractors in Ontario should carry a minimum of $2 million in general liability insurance and maintain current WSIB (Workplace Safety and Insurance Board) clearance for all employees. These are baseline requirements, not options. Request certificates of coverage and verify them — call the insurance company directly to confirm current, active coverage. Licensed subtrades (electricians, plumbers) must carry their own licensing and insurance in addition to the general contractor's coverage. Established, reputable interior renovation companies in Waterloo Region provide this documentation as a matter of routine practice and do not hesitate when asked.

Questions to Ask Before Hiring a Kitchen Renovations Contractor

Key questions to ask when interviewing kitchen renovations contractors in Waterloo Region include: How many kitchen renovations projects have you completed in the last year, and can I speak with three recent clients? What specific brands and products do you use as your standard specification? How do you handle scope changes or unexpected discoveries during installation? Who are your subtrades for electrical and plumbing work, and are they licensed? What workmanship warranty do you provide and what is the claims process? These questions reveal the depth of experience, the quality of the contractor's trade relationships, and their approach to transparency and accountability.

Evaluating Quotes and Proposals Fairly

Evaluating kitchen renovations quotes fairly requires comparing equivalent scope. Request clarification on any items that differ between quotes so you're comparing apples to apples. Understand the material specifications in each quote — the difference between a budget and premium specification for the same scope item can be $2,000 to $10,000 on a full renovation project. Consider the contractor's communication quality during the quoting process as a predictor of how they'll communicate during the project. Contractors who respond promptly, answer questions thoroughly, and provide detailed written documentation during the quote stage demonstrate the professional standards that matter when issues arise during a project.

Using Reviews and References in the KW Market

Google Reviews and personal references are valuable tools for evaluating interior renovation contractors in Waterloo Region. Look for contractors with a substantial review history on Google (20 or more reviews), read negative reviews carefully, and note how the contractor responds to criticism. Personal references provided by contractors represent their best outcomes — call them anyway, and ask specific questions: Was the project completed on time and on budget? Were there unexpected issues, and if so, how were they handled? Was the communication throughout the project what you expected? Would you hire them again for a larger project? These questions extract more useful information than general praise.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is there a provincial license for kitchen renovations contractors in Ontario?
Most interior renovation work does not require a specific provincial contractor license. Verify WSIB clearance, liability insurance, and the licensing of any subtrades (electrical, plumbing) as the primary credential requirements.
How many quotes should I get for a kitchen renovations project in Waterloo Region?
Three quotes is the standard recommendation for residential renovation projects of any significant size. This provides enough comparison points to identify fair market pricing and assess contractor quality.
